> Apparently the linux `mount' command ignores the partition type code.
> (This is probably good, IMO.)
I think I share your opinion ;-)
> Your partition table indicates FAT16,
> but the partition actually contains an ext2 filesystem. You can
> change the partition table in fdisk without deleting the partition or
> losing its contents.
